## Handover: Admin Bulk Edits (Pennygrove Console)

Before the 4.2 release, please note: the bulk-edit feature in the admin table now batches updates in groups of 200 rows, with a dry-run preview enabled by default. I fixed the race where concurrent editors could overwrite each other's selections — see the optimistic locking column `edit_stamp`. Do not ship without verifying the audit log records each batch separately. The bulk-edit admin panel is gated behind the maintenance vault; to open it during release, supply the passphrase noted here.

strongbox words: rusael-wenmir-quenir-ralvan-novix-holath-belax

// Versioning constants for the Saltgrove component library.
// New folks: every consumer of Saltgrove resolves its version range
// against these values at build time. We follow strict semver, but
// the minimum supported minor and the deprecation window are enforced
// here rather than in the registry. Changing any of these requires
// sign-off from the platform guild. The current constants are defined
// directly below.

tuning table, kawep-tawif:
CAPS = {
    "olidor": 80,
    "belion": 7,
    "quenys": 225,
    "druox": 839,
    "fraath": 482,
}

Subject: Pop-up office at the Valtora Expo — quick heads-up

Hi all,

Welcome aboard! Quick note from the front desk: next week Brindlewick Labs is running a pop-up office at the Valtora Expo in Hall 4. New starters are welcome to drop by — it's a good way to meet the team off-site. The pop-up has its own locked entrance behind the demo stands, so regular badges won't work there. Use the temporary pass code below to get in.

badge for yahif-bahaf: bdg-XUBUM-7

Minutes — Management Meeting, Launch Planning

Attendees reviewed the launch plan for Fernway Analytics. Timeline confirmed: soft release to existing Harrow-region accounts first, full availability six weeks later. Collateral from marketing is due by the 20th; Selma Drory will circulate demo credentials to leads beforehand. Pricing remains embargoed until the announcement. Training sessions were scheduled for the preceding fortnight. The confidential note on launch positioning is appended below.

board note of tagug-hahag: Praionax Logistics is in early talks to buy Julaxek Group for about $36.3 million. The Julmir launch date is March 1, and nothing goes to the press before then.